Evolution of the Spatial transcriptomic landscape during the progression of high-grade pancreatic intraductal papillary mucinous neoplasms to invasive cancer

2024-08-26

Abstract excerpt

Intraductal papillary mucinous neoplasms (IPMN) is one of the known precancerous lesions. Patients’ prognosis is aggravated as IPMN transforms into invasive Pancreatic Ductal Adenocarcinoma (PDAC). The molecular mechanisms underlying this progression lack effective experimental models and urgently need to be elaborated.
